to make a profit a buyer purchases metal by weight at one altitude and sells it at the same price per pound at another altitude. the supplier should
buy at a high altitude and sell at a low altitude.
buy at a low altitude and sell at a high altitude.
it makes no difference
no answer text provided.

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

Weight is related to the force of gravity. At higher altitudes, the gravitational acceleration \(g\) is slightly less (since \(g=\frac{GM}{r^{2}}\), where \(r\) is the distance from the center of the Earth, and \(r\) is larger at higher altitudes). The weight of an object \(W = mg\). When buying, if \(g\) is smaller (high - altitude), for the same mass \(m\) of metal, the measured weight \(W\) (which is what the buyer pays for) is smaller. When selling at a low - altitude (where \(g\) is larger), for the same mass \(m\), the measured weight \(W\) (which is what the buyer gets and pays for) is larger. So, by buying at high altitude (where the weight measured for a given mass is less, so the buyer pays less for a given mass) and selling at low altitude (where the weight measured for the same mass is more, so the buyer gets more "apparent" weight for the same mass, but the seller has a profit because the cost per unit mass was lower at high - altitude), the buyer can make a profit.

Answer:

buy at a high altitude and sell at a low altitude.
